Chris Rea

Born in Middlesborough in March, 1951, the singer-songwriter started his music career in 1973.

Some of his most memorable tracks are:

Fool (If You Think It's Over)
On The Beach
Tell Me There's A Heaven
Come So Far, Yet Still So Far To Go
The Road To Hell
The Blue Cafe

He also starred alongside John Cleese, Bob Hoskins & Joanna Lumley in the 1999 hit comedy film 'Parting Shots', playing the lead role.
